Barcelona secured their place in the Queen’s Cup quarter-finals with a luxurious display. Visiting Alvés’ ground, the Catalans won 6-1, in a match where Kika Nazareth – who missed the reunion with Benfica – played a key role. Wearing the number 18 jersey, she took advantage of her starting spot to leave her mark on the scoreboard.
The 21st minute was underway when magic happened on the Spanish pitch. After a perfectly executed team play, the ball reached the feet of the creative Portuguese player. With class, she fired a well-placed shot into the back of the net, giving the opposing goalkeeper no chance to save it.
This goal confirms the excellent form of the former Benfica player. Recently recovered from an injury that kept her off the field, Kika Nazareth has been improving her performance. The confidence she shows on the pitch proves that her physical problems are now completely behind her.
The blaugrana squad now turns its attention to the neighboring national championship. On January 11, 2026, the team will host Madrid CFF at the Johan Cruyff Stadium. This will be another opportunity to cement their lead in Liga F and maintain their usual winning streak.
This season, wearing the Barcelona jersey, Kika Nazareth – valued at 500 thousand euros – has played 16 matches: 10 in Liga F, five in the UEFA Women’s Champions League, and one in the Queen’s Cup. In the 645 minutes she has been on the field, she has scored five goals and provided five assists.
